| Geotab | Legacy | Geotab OEM Telematics | Fleet Management | SCM | n/a | 2021 | 2021 | In 2021, the California Department of Conservation implemented Geotab OEM Telematics for Fleet Management to centralize vehicle telemetry and strengthen driver oversight. The procurement process began in early 2020 and the implementation targeted the agency's fleet operations and field driving staff, aligning telematics data with operational management and compliance workflows. Deployment focused on core Fleet Management capabilities available through Geotab OEM Telematics, including OEM-level vehicle connectivity, continuous GPS tracking, in-vehicle diagnostics, driver behavior monitoring, and centralized dashboards for operations teams. Configuration emphasized policy-driven alerts, exception reporting, and supervisor-facing dashboards to surface speed, idle time, trip data, and maintenance indicators. The rollout was executed to enable rapid onboarding of drivers and operations staff, and the agency reported a 100% improvement in driver behavior and efficiency almost immediately following deployment. |
